Ukrainian Authorities Foil Russian Assassination Plot in Kyiv
4/1/2026
1 of 1
Story summary
- Ukraine's Prosecutor General’s Office announced on March 31 that a Russian intelligence network in Kyiv planned contract killings of military commanders and public figures.
- The network was coordinated by a Russian General Staff officer and involved four suspects with logistics and execution roles.
- The suspects were arrested before they could assassinate a Ukrainian volunteer unit commander.
- They face charges of high treason and attempted contract killing.
- Similar plots have emerged in Moldova and Poland.
